What Is QR Code Generator and Why It Matters
QR Code Generator is a specialized tool that converts various types of data—URLs, contact information, text, or files—into scannable QR (Quick Response) codes. Unlike basic generators that create static codes, advanced tools like ours offer dynamic capabilities, customization options, and analytics tracking. The core problem it solves is friction in information transfer: eliminating manual data entry, reducing errors, and speeding up access to digital content from physical mediums.
Core Features and Unique Advantages
Modern QR Code Generators offer several distinctive features that set them apart from basic solutions. Dynamic QR codes allow you to change the destination URL without regenerating the code—essential for marketing campaigns where links might need updating. Customization options let you brand your QR codes with colors, logos, and frames while maintaining scannability. Analytics tracking provides valuable data on scan locations, times, and device types. Error correction ensures codes remain scannable even when partially damaged, and batch generation saves time when creating multiple codes for different products or locations.

Step-by-Step Usage Tutorial
Creating effective QR codes involves more than just generating an image. Follow this detailed guide to produce professional, functional codes that serve your specific needs.
Step 1: Selecting Your Content Type
Begin by choosing what type of content your QR code will contain. The most common options include URL (for websites), Text (for messages or instructions), vCard (for contact information), Email (to pre-compose messages), Wi-Fi (to share network credentials), and PDF or Image (to share documents). For business purposes, URL codes are most versatile, while vCard codes excel for networking. Consider your end goal: if you want to track engagement, choose URL; if you want to streamline information sharing, choose vCard or Wi-Fi.
Step 2: Inputting Your Data
Enter your specific data in the provided fields. For URL codes, use complete URLs including "https://". For vCard codes, fill in all relevant contact fields: name, phone, email, company, and address. For Wi-Fi codes, enter network name (SSID), password, and encryption type. Be precise—errors here make codes useless. Example: Instead of "mywebsite.com," use "https://www.mywebsite.com/product-landing-page" for better tracking and user experience.
Step 3: Customizing Design Elements
Customization increases scan rates by making codes more appealing. Adjust colors to match your branding, but maintain sufficient contrast between dark and light elements. Add your logo to the center, ensuring it doesn't cover more than 30% of the code area. Choose frame styles that complement your design while leaving adequate quiet space around the code. Test each customization for scannability using multiple devices before finalizing.
Step 4: Setting Advanced Options
Configure error correction level based on your use case. For print materials that might get damaged, choose High (30%) error correction. For digital use where image quality is controlled, Medium (15%) suffices. Enable analytics tracking if available—this provides valuable data on scan times, locations, and devices. For dynamic codes, set up URL redirection and expiration dates if relevant to your campaign.
Step 5: Testing and Implementation
Before deploying your QR code, test it thoroughly. Scan with multiple devices (iOS, Android, different camera apps). Test at various distances and lighting conditions similar to where it will be used. Check that it directs to the correct content and loads quickly. Once verified, download in appropriate formats: SVG for print (scalable without quality loss), PNG for digital use, or EPS for professional printing.

Dynamic vs. Static Code Strategy
Use dynamic QR codes for marketing campaigns, event promotions, or any situation where the destination might change. They allow URL updates without reprinting materials. Use static codes for permanent information like contact details or fixed web pages. Although dynamic codes often require subscription services, they provide analytics valuable for campaign optimization.
Design Integration Without Compromising Function
Integrate QR codes seamlessly into your design rather than treating them as add-ons. Match colors to your palette, incorporate into existing graphic elements, and ensure sufficient size (minimum 1x1 inch for print, 200x200 pixels for digital). The most effective QR codes don't look like traditional black-and-white boxes but blend naturally with surrounding design while remaining obviously scannable.

Common Questions and Answers
Based on hundreds of user interactions and technical support sessions, here are the most frequent questions with detailed, expert answers.
How Secure Are QR Codes for Sensitive Information?
QR codes themselves don't encrypt data—they simply encode it visually. Never encode passwords, financial information, or sensitive personal data directly. For secure applications, use QR codes to direct users to secure login portals or encrypted platforms. Consider implementing additional verification steps after scanning for critical applications.
Can QR Codes Be Tracked for Analytics?
Yes, dynamic QR codes include tracking capabilities that record scan counts, locations, times, and device types. This data helps measure campaign effectiveness, understand audience behavior, and optimize placement strategies. Static QR codes don't offer native tracking, but you can use URL shorteners with analytics before encoding.
What's the Minimum Size for Reliable Scanning?
For print materials, the absolute minimum is 0.8x0.8 inches (2x2 cm), but 1x1 inch (2.5x2.5 cm) is recommended. For digital displays, 200x200 pixels works for most situations. These sizes assume good contrast and proper error correction. Always test with your specific use case, as distance and camera quality affect minimum requirements.
Do QR Codes Expire or Stop Working?
Static QR codes containing direct data (text, vCard, Wi-Fi) never expire. URL-based codes will fail if the destination website becomes unavailable. Dynamic QR codes can be set to expire on specific dates—useful for time-sensitive promotions. Regular maintenance should include checking that all active QR codes still direct to working destinations.
How Many Scans Can a QR Code Handle?
There's no technical limit to how many times a QR code can be scanned. The limitation comes from your hosting infrastructure if using dynamic codes with redirects. Ensure your web server can handle anticipated traffic spikes, especially for codes used in widespread marketing campaigns.
Can QR Codes Be Edited After Creation?
Static QR codes cannot be edited—you must generate a new one. Dynamic QR codes allow you to change the destination URL without altering the QR code image. This makes dynamic codes essential for campaigns where links might need updating after materials are distributed.
What Happens If a QR Code Gets Damaged?
Error correction allows QR codes to remain scannable even when partially damaged. The level of damage tolerance depends on the error correction setting chosen during generation. High error correction (30%) allows up to 30% of the code to be obscured while remaining functional, making it ideal for outdoor or industrial applications.

Industry Trends and Future Outlook
The QR code landscape continues evolving beyond simple URL redirection. Several trends are shaping future development and application possibilities.
Integration with Augmented Reality (AR)
Next-generation QR codes are beginning to serve as triggers for augmented reality experiences. Instead of just opening a webpage, codes can launch 3D product visualizations, interactive tutorials, or virtual try-ons. This transforms passive scanning into immersive experiences, particularly valuable for retail, education, and entertainment applications. Future tools will likely include AR scene configuration alongside traditional QR generation.
Dynamic Content Personalization
Advanced systems now use QR scans to deliver personalized content based on user data, location, time, or previous interactions. A single QR code might show different product recommendations to different users. This requires backend integration with CRM systems and real-time content adjustment capabilities. The future lies in QR codes as intelligent touchpoints rather than simple redirects.
Enhanced Security Features
As QR codes handle more sensitive transactions, security enhancements are emerging. Encrypted QR codes, blockchain-verified codes, and biometric scanning confirmations address growing security concerns. Future generators may include built-in encryption options and verification systems, especially for financial, healthcare, and government applications where data integrity is critical.
Internet of Things (IoT) Connectivity
QR codes increasingly serve as simple interfaces for IoT devices. Instead of complex app setups, users scan codes to connect smart devices to networks, configure settings, or access control panels. This trend will expand as more everyday objects gain connectivity, with QR codes providing the simplest user interface for initial setup and occasional adjustments.
